On 
Cross Cast Back, if active dancers start side-by-side (as a
    Couple), they pass 
Left shoulders.  Historically, dancers
    have always passed Left-shoulders since this is a 'Cross' movement;
    however, 
CALLERLAB once 'simplified' the shoulder-passing rules,
    and many dancers were henceforth taught to pass Right shoulders.  The
    current C
ALLERL
AB definition of Trail Off (from Tandem Couples)
    states that dancers do a Half Sashay (Belle in front of Beau) &
    Peel Off, hence a 
Left shoulder pass.  Please be careful when
    dancing 
Cross Cast Back as you may encounter some dancers who
    will insist on passing 
Left shoulders and other dancers who will
    insist on passing 
Right shoulders.
